Abstract

The disclosure relates to methods of controlling operation of a resonant power converter and to controllers configured to operate according to such methods. Exemplary methods disclosed include a method of controlling a resonant power converter (900) comprising primary and secondary side circuits, the primary side circuit having first and second series connected switches (905a, 905b) connected between a supply voltage line (906) and a ground line (907) and a resonance circuit comprising a capacitor (908b) and an inductor (Ls, Lm), the resonance circuit connected between a node connecting the first and second switches (905a, 905b) and the ground line (907), the method comprising the repeated sequential steps of: closing (2702) the first switch (905a) to start a conduction interval; sampling (2703) a voltage (Vcr) across the capacitor (908b) to obtain a sampled voltage level; and opening (2704, 2705) the first switch (905a) to end the conduction interval when a voltage (Vcr) across the capacitor crosses a voltage level determined by addition of the sampled voltage level with a predetermined voltage difference (deltaVcrh), wherein controlling the predetermined voltage difference (deltaVcrh) determines a power output of the resonant power converter (900).
